Manufacturing engineering technologists like to make things. They also like to make them better, faster and more affordable. They are “hands-on” people who enjoy being a part of the design process. Students use a three-dimensional rapid prototype printer to print a variety of design and prototype projects. Students are eligible in their third semester to take the Certified Manufacturing Technologist exam offered by the Society of Manufacturing Engineers (www.sme.org).
